Frequently asked questions

What type of property is located at 167 Majura Avenue?

It is a detached house situated on a 680 m² block of land in the inner‑north suburb of Dickson, Canberra

How would you describe the surrounding neighbourhood of 167 Majura Avenue?

The area features leafy streets with mainly single‑dwelling homes and two‑storey duplexes, and is close to the Dickson Centre commercial hub and several parks and playing fields

What recreational spaces are within walking distance of the property?

Within roughly 0.3‑0.6 km you’ll find Dickson Wetland, the Dickson District Playing Fields, Calvert Park and Bill Pye Park, offering wetlands, sports ovals and open green spaces

Which public transport options serve the location?

The property is near Dickson Interchange, which provides six bus routes (18, 30, 31, 50, 51, 53 and R9) and two light‑rail stops on Northbourne Avenue, giving easy access to the wider Canberra network

What is the geological foundation of the Dickson area?

The suburb sits on calcareous shales of the Silurian‑age Canberra Formation, overlain in flatter parts by Quaternary alluvium

Can you give a brief historical note about the area around Majura Avenue?

The land around Majura Avenue was once part of Canberra’s original aerodrome (1924‑1926) and later the Dickson Experiment Station, which operated from the 1940s to the early 1960s before suburban development began in the late 1950s

What demographic profile characterises the Dickson suburb?

Dickson has a relatively young, professional population, with about 40 % working in central government, 33 % living alone, and a high proportion (over 60 %) reporting no religious affiliation
